Joe Willock has revealed he quit Arsenal to get more Premier League experience – and joined Newcastle because their fans left him “scared” on his debut.
The England U21 star will play the rest of the season on loan with Steve Bruce's side, after being “disappointed” at his lack of top flight starts this season.
Talented midfielder Willock, 21, chose Newcastle because he wants to play for a support base that left him “scared” when he made his Premier League debut at St James' Park in April 2018.
Willock said: “Newcastle is a team I always watched. When I made my debut here I was so scared because of the fans! “I told my mum and dad it felt like the fans were on top of my head!
